Super clean 73 Chrysler Town & Country wagon. 79,000 miles, runs & drives excellent. Western car, extremely clean, no rust anywhere. Power windows, power steering, power brakes, AC front and rear, power rear window. Great running 440 & freshly rebuilt 727 trans.

Many new parts; brake hoses, battery, tires, master cylinder, cap, rotor, plugs and wires, u-joints, & N.O.S. rear tailgate window motor are the things I've done. The previous owner replaced the complete rear brakes, wheel cylinders, belts, hoses, the radiator has been re-cored with a 4 row core, carb was professionally rebuilt, new KYB shocks, new nice & quiet exhaust.

Under hood is mostly original, I just cleaned everything up.

I just serviced the complete AC system, it blows nice & cold. It has R12 in it. The rear AC unit works as well.

When I got the car, the woodgrain on the sides was pretty faded, so I stripped it off & did the custom metalflake job you see. I also flaked out the roof in a root beer flake. Very cool. I think the paint is mostly original, except for the metalflake parts. There's no evidence of a repaint. I redid the lower part of the car due to stone chips, it looked pretty bad when I got it. There was no rust. I was able to DA it down, fill the chips & shoot it. (I wish it was always that easy). The paint still shines nice, but it has some scratches & nicks as to be expected with original paint.

Interior is in great shape, there's a little fading here & there, but no rips in the seats or headliner, dash is not cracked. The carpet is a little worn in the driver's footwell, and the front driver's right armrest is cracked. This is a nine passenger wagon.

The car also has factory fender skirts, I didn't like the way they looked. They are included with car


There are a few issues that need addressing, the horns don't work, I'm going to order a relay & see if that fixes it. The radio only works on AM, the cruise control doesn't work, and the clock in the dash doesn't work. The washer bottle is cracked, but I have it, and I can't for the life of me figure out how to get the rear two-way tailgate to work. It only swings out, not down.
